Block 58,766
Block Hash
4b36856faae0ce048d0df1d963fa2ca6e166966d5266c5d95f97db4c60
54ea0b
Previous Block Hash
84173c8b3d9ac965daa9d56ef0360f876218763a15b842452104a3c36e c17156
Mined
Transactions
1
Difficulty
1.34 M
Size
172 bytes
Transactions (1)
1 input, 1 output
500,000.00
PEPE